Exploring the Key Aspects of "How to Say Zuri"
-
Phonetic Transcription: The most accepted phonetic transcription of "Zuri" is /ˈzuːri/. This indicates a voiced alveolar fricative ("z"), followed by a long "oo" sound (as in "moon"), and concluding with a short "ree" sound (as in "tree"). The stress falls on the first syllable.
-
Swahili Origin and Meaning: In Swahili, a Bantu language spoken primarily in East Africa, "Zuri" unequivocally means "beautiful" or "good." This positive connotation contributes significantly to the name's widespread appeal.

Practical Tips
-
Listen to audio recordings: Find audio pronunciations online and listen carefully to the sounds and stress patterns.
-
Break down the name: Practice saying each syllable ("ZOO" and "ree") individually before combining them.
-
Mirror practice: Say the name aloud while looking in a mirror to observe your mouth movements.
-
Record yourself: Record your pronunciation and compare it to audio recordings of native speakers to identify areas for improvement.
-
Seek feedback: Ask native speakers to listen to your pronunciation and provide feedback.
